Transaction 80ead663c918916c5ca0bf35af7fc0f32edf4869e76fba2acb81792c65198e08

1 Input
2 Outputs
  • 80ead663c918916c5ca0bf35af7fc0f32edf4869e76fba2acb81792c65198e08:0
  • value  7800054
    address  3KULhnMhoYqZ6jhFR17nHcDupSBzTsoBeK
  • 80ead663c918916c5ca0bf35af7fc0f32edf4869e76fba2acb81792c65198e08:1
  • value  3414701
    address  32rcWdzzPCvXz2MNuk5kBNCpWiqP5d7vz3